all messages for Guix-related lists mirrored at yhetil.org
 help / color / mirror / code / Atom feed
From: David Conner <aionfork@gmail.com>
To: Robby Zambito <contact@robbyzambito.me>
Cc: Ruijie Yu <ruijie@netyu.xyz>,  help-guix@gnu.org
Subject: Re: Cannot run virt-manager as my user
Date: Mon, 29 May 2023 11:01:42 -0400	[thread overview]
Message-ID: <87ilcbxju1.fsf@gmail.com> (raw)
In-Reply-To: <87wn0rp96s.fsf@robbyzambito.me> (Robby Zambito's message of "Mon, 29 May 2023 09:14:37 -0400")

[-- Attachment #1: Type: text/plain, Size: 799 bytes --]


I have a similar libvirtd service configuration on my system, but I've
only used libvirt a handful of times. Do you want access to the user's
libvert socket?

If you run =libvirtd --help= this tells you where the user session
socket will be set up.

I tried using =virsh -c qemu:///session=

I couldn't find the libvirt D-BUS API bindings described here:
https://libvirt.org/dbus.html and I believe these are required above the
group membership/setup for permitting the user access to the
qemu://system sockets. I never could get the user-level connection work
in the past.

However, when I go to start virt-manager, i'm getting a GLIBC mismatch.
=virt-manager -c qemu:///session= crashes on startup while the virsh
console is running. I think I need to update my user's profile.

-- 
David Conner

[-- Attachment #2: virt-manager startup log --]
[-- Type: text/plain, Size: 4690 bytes --]

[Mon, 29 May 2023 10:38:36 virt-manager 12143] DEBUG (cli:204) Version 4.1.0 launched with command line: /gnu/store/k1xilizwwbpwz302v59f9jjfkk48sp3x-virt-manager-4.1.0/bin/.virt-manager-real --debug -c qemu:///session
[Mon, 29 May 2023 10:38:36 virt-manager 12143] DEBUG (virtmanager:167) virt-manager version: 4.1.0
[Mon, 29 May 2023 10:38:36 virt-manager 12143] DEBUG (virtmanager:168) virtManager import: /gnu/store/k1xilizwwbpwz302v59f9jjfkk48sp3x-virt-manager-4.1.0/share/virt-manager/virtManager
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(virtmanager:205) PyGObject version: 3.40.1
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(virtmanager:209) GTK version: 3.24.30
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(systray:476) Showing systray: False
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(inspection:206) python guestfs is not installed
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(engine:111) No stored URIs found.
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(engine:461) processing cli command uri=qemu:///session show_window=manager domain=
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(connection:482) conn=qemu:///session changed to state=Connecting
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(connection:903) Scheduling background open thread for qemu:///session

(.virt-manager-real:12143): dconf-WARNING **: 10:38:37.091: failed to commit changes to dconf: GDBus.Error:org.freedesktop.DBus.Error.ServiceUnknown: The name ca.desrt.dconf was not provided by any .service files
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(engine:211) Initial gtkapplication activated
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(connection:128) libvirt URI versions library=8.6.0 driver=8.6.0 hypervisor=7.2.1
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(connection:109) Fetched capabilities for qemu:///session:

<capabilities>
...
</capabilities>

[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(connection:739) Using domain events
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(connection:778) Using network events
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(connection:797) Using storage pool events
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(connection:822) Using node device events
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(connection:691) storage pool refresh event: pool=default
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(connection:1072) pool=default status=Active added
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(storage:137) Found default pool name=default target=/home/dc/.local/share/libvirt/images
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(connection:482) conn=qemu:///session changed to state=Active
[Mon, 29 May 2023 10:38:37 virt-manager 12143] DEBUG (engine:428) Launching requested window 'manager'

(.virt-manager-real:12143): dconf-WARNING **: 10:38:37.270: failed to commit changes to dconf: GDBus.Error:org.freedesktop.DBus.Error.ServiceUnknown: The name ca.desrt.dconf was not provided by any .service files

(.virt-manager-real:12143): dconf-WARNING **: 10:38:37.272: failed to commit changes to dconf: GDBus.Error:org.freedesktop.DBus.Error.ServiceUnknown: The name ca.desrt.dconf was not provided by any .service files

(.virt-manager-real:12143): Gtk-WARNING **: 10:38:37.307: Could not load a pixbuf from icon theme.
This may indicate that pixbuf loaders or the mime database could not be found.
**
Gtk:ERROR:gtkiconhelper.c:494:ensure_surface_for_gicon: assertion failed (error == NULL): Failed to load /home/dc/.guix-extra-profiles/desktop/desktop/share/icons/Papirus-Dark/24x24/status/image-missing.svg: Unable to load image-loading module: /gnu/store/bb8ijpv1y3wpppfqd7r0pkk25xckag19-librsvg-2.54.5/lib/gdk-pixbuf-2.0/2.10.0/loaders/libpixbufloader-svg.so: /gnu/store/5h2w4qi9hk1qzzgi1w83220ydslinr4s-glibc-2.33/lib/libc.so.6: version `GLIBC_2.34' not found (required by /gnu/store/bb8ijpv1y3wpppfqd7r0pkk25xckag19-librsvg-2.54.5/lib/librsvg-2.so.2) (gdk-pixbuf-error-quark, 5)
Bail out! Gtk:ERROR:gtkiconhelper.c:494:ensure_surface_for_gicon: assertion failed (error == NULL): Failed to load /home/dc/.guix-extra-profiles/desktop/desktop/share/icons/Papirus-Dark/24x24/status/image-missing.svg: Unable to load image-loading module: /gnu/store/bb8ijpv1y3wpppfqd7r0pkk25xckag19-librsvg-2.54.5/lib/gdk-pixbuf-2.0/2.10.0/loaders/libpixbufloader-svg.so: /gnu/store/5h2w4qi9hk1qzzgi1w83220ydslinr4s-glibc-2.33/lib/libc.so.6: version `GLIBC_2.34' not found (required by /gnu/store/bb8ijpv1y3wpppfqd7r0pkk25xckag19-librsvg-2.54.5/lib/librsvg-2.so.2) (gdk-pixbuf-error-quark, 5)
Aborted

  reply	other threads:[~2023-05-29 15:17 UTC|newest]

Thread overview: 5+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2023-05-29  2:35 Cannot run virt-manager as my user Robby Zambito
2023-05-29  4:40 ` Ruijie Yu via
2023-05-29 13:14   ` Robby Zambito
2023-05-29 15:01     ` David Conner [this message]
2023-05-29 17:06       ` Robby Zambito

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=87ilcbxju1.fsf@gmail.com \
    --to=aionfork@gmail.com \
    --cc=contact@robbyzambito.me \
    --cc=help-guix@gnu.org \
    --cc=ruijie@netyu.xyz \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
Code repositories for project(s) associated with this external index

	https://git.savannah.gnu.org/cgit/guix.git

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.